21 lines
461 B
Nix
21 lines
461 B
Nix
{ pkgs, lib }:
|
|
{
|
|
payloads = {
|
|
auth = pkgs.writeText "auth.json" (builtins.toJSON { Username = "jellyfin"; });
|
|
empty = pkgs.writeText "empty.json" (builtins.toJSON { });
|
|
};
|
|
|
|
helpers = ./jellyfin-test-lib.py;
|
|
|
|
jellyfinTestConfig =
|
|
{ pkgs, ... }:
|
|
{
|
|
services.jellyfin.enable = true;
|
|
environment.systemPackages = with pkgs; [
|
|
curl
|
|
ffmpeg
|
|
];
|
|
virtualisation.diskSize = lib.mkDefault (3 * 1024);
|
|
};
|
|
}
|